My understanding is LSL is only paid out upon either termination or as holidays which actually need to be taken. You cannot just pay it out in conjunction with normal wages, check your state laws as this is I believe how it works in QLD. If yourself and the employee agree you can lodge a submission to Fair Work to have the LSL paid out.0
-
hi Di - thanks, we've been on the phone to Fairwork and they say it can be done in SA as long as written agreement with the employee.0
